Yes, colon cancer can cause stomach swelling and bloating, although these symptoms are not exclusive to colon cancer and can be caused by various other gastrointestinal issues. Here's how colon cancer may lead to these symptoms:

Tumor Growth: Colon cancer usually begins as a polyp, which is a small growth on the inner lining of the colon. Over time, some polyps can become cancerous and grow into tumors. As these tumors enlarge, they can obstruct or partially block the colon, leading to a backup of stool and gas. This blockage can cause abdominal swelling and bloating.

Altered Digestive Function: Colon cancer can affect the normal movement of stool through the colon. This disruption in bowel function can result in changes in bowel habits, such as constipation or diarrhea, which may contribute to bloating.

Gas Accumulation: As the tumor obstructs the colon, gas produced during digestion can become trapped behind the obstruction, leading to increased abdominal pressure and bloating.

Fluid Accumulation: In some cases, colon cancer can cause the colon to become partially or completely blocked. This obstruction can impede the passage of fluids through the colon, potentially causing fluid buildup and abdominal distension.

It's important to note that stomach swelling and bloating can also be caused by various non-cancerous conditions, such as irritable bowel syndrome (IBS), gastrointestinal infections, and other digestive disorders. If you experience persistent or concerning symptoms like stomach swelling, bloating, changes in bowel habits, unexplained weight loss, or blood in the stool, it's crucial to seek medical evaluation and discuss your symptoms with a healthcare provider. Early detection and diagnosis of colon cancer are essential for effective treatment and improved outcomes.
